Child Safety
A raised pond deters children from crawling or stumbling into it, or borders can be built around the inside perimeter of the pond to keep children out of water that is more than 75mm deep.
The design of the fountain allows stones to be placed in the basin to reduce the depth of the pool. These can be removed later when the children reach a safer age where they will not need constant supervision near water.
